Boulder
MSRP: $275
Perfect for the first-time off-roader, the Boulder features a sturdy
oversize steel frame and 3-inch travel suspension fork to tame the trail.
Your off-road adventures await.
FRAME TECHNOLOGY
Built to last, Giant’s supersize steel-framed Boulder handles rough roads
and dirt paths with the greatest of ease.
FEATURES
Spinner Grind 1, 80mm suspension
fork
Shimano trigger shifting, Shimano
Altus rear derailleur
Alloy direct-pull brakes
Alloy rim/alloy hub wheelset

Boulder SE
MSRP: $330
The easy choice for bridging the gap between pavement and trail. The Boulder
SE’s ALUXX aluminum frame makes for a bike that is light and comfortable.
Who could ask for more?
FRAME TECHNOLOGY
Light weight ALUXX construction assures the Boulder SE is as swift as it is
sure-handling.
FEATURES
SR XCM, 100mm suspension fork
Shimano trigger shifting, Shimano
Alivio rear derailleur
Alloy direct-pull brakes
Alloy rim/alloy hub wheelset

Yukon
MSRP: $550
When you’re ready to hit the trails, the Yukon’s light ALUXX aluminum frame,
RockShox suspension fork and Hayes mechanical disc brakes respond with
confidence. The perfect hardtail for your next mountain bike adventure.
FRAME TECHNOLOGY
Giant’s ALUXX aluminum-framed Yukon features
disc-brake capability and geometry optimized for 100mm of front-end
suspension travel to tame your first singletrack adventures.
FEATURES
RockShox Dart 1, 100mm suspension
fork
Shimano Alivio trigger shifting,
Shimano Deore rear derailleur
Hayes MX-4 mechanical disc brakes
WTB Dual Duty XC rim/Formula disc
hub wheelset
